Mobile Gaming Market Analysis 2024: Trends and Growth Predictions

Mobile gaming has become the dominant force in the global gaming industry, generating over $120 billion in revenue and accounting for more than 60% of total gaming market share in 2024. This comprehensive market analysis examines current trends, growth drivers, and future predictions that will shape mobile gaming's continued expansion.

Market Size and Revenue Growth

The mobile gaming market continues its explosive growth trajectory, with year-over-year increases driven by smartphone penetration, improved hardware capabilities, and innovative monetization models that appeal to diverse global audiences.

Global Market Statistics

  • Total Revenue: $124.6 billion in 2024 (18% YoY growth)
  • Active Players: 3.2 billion mobile gamers worldwide
  • Market Share: 62% of total gaming industry revenue
  • Growth Rate: Projected 12% annual growth through 2027

Regional Market Distribution

  • Asia-Pacific: 68% of global mobile gaming revenue
  • North America: 18% market share with high ARPU
  • Europe: 12% share with premium game preferences
  • Rest of World: 2% but fastest-growing markets

Key Market Drivers

Technological Advancement

Smartphone technology improvements continue enabling more sophisticated gaming experiences, with powerful processors, enhanced graphics capabilities, and faster network connectivity supporting console-quality mobile games.

Hardware Evolution Impact

  • 5G Connectivity: Ultra-low latency enabling cloud gaming and real-time multiplayer
  • Advanced GPUs: Mobile graphics approaching console quality
  • Increased RAM: Supporting more complex and memory-intensive games
  • Better Cooling: Sustained performance during extended gaming sessions

Popular Game Categories and Performance

Hypercasual Games Dominance

Hypercasual games continue generating massive download numbers and advertising revenue through simple mechanics, instant playability, and broad appeal across demographics.

Hypercasual Success Factors

  • Instant Playability: No tutorials or complex learning curves
  • Universal Appeal: Accessible to all age groups and skill levels
  • Short Sessions: Perfect for brief entertainment moments
  • Viral Mechanics: Easy sharing and social media integration

Strategy and RPG Growth

Mid-core and hardcore mobile games are experiencing significant growth, with strategy games and RPGs generating the highest per-user revenue through sophisticated progression systems and community features.

High-Revenue Game Types

  • Clash Royale Style: Real-time strategy with collectible elements
  • Gacha RPGs: Character collection with narrative depth
  • 4X Strategy: Complex civilization building and conquest
  • Battle Royale: Large-scale competitive multiplayer

Monetization Model Evolution

Free-to-Play Dominance

Free-to-play models continue dominating mobile gaming revenue through sophisticated player segmentation, data-driven optimization, and personalized monetization strategies.

Effective Monetization Strategies

  • Battle Pass Systems: Seasonal content providing ongoing value
  • Cosmetic Microtransactions: Optional visual enhancements
  • Gacha Mechanics: Randomized rewards driving engagement
  • Subscription Models: VIP features and exclusive content access

Player Demographics and Behavior

Demographic Insights

Age Distribution

  • 18-34 years: 42% of mobile gamers, highest spending segment
  • 35-54 years: 31% of players, growing casual gaming adoption
  • 13-17 years: 15% of players, competitive gaming focus
  • 55+ years: 12% of players, fastest-growing demographic

Gender Distribution

  • Female Players: 54% of mobile gamers, preferring puzzle and social games
  • Male Players: 46% of mobile gamers, favoring action and strategy games
  • Non-Binary: Growing recognition and inclusion in gaming demographics
